The FINANCIAL -- According to European Committee of the Regions, Castelo Branco Municipality (Portugal), Gabrovo Municipality (Bulgaria), Helsinki-Uusimaa Region (Finland), Madrid Region (Spain), Provence-Alpes-Côte d'Azur (France) and Silesia Voivodeship (Poland) have been selected European Entrepreneurial Region (EER) 2021-22. Awarded by the European Committee of the Regions (CoR), this label of excellence goes to regions who have demonstrated outstanding entrepreneurial foresight and an intelligent growth strategy, taking into account larger societal challenges. The 2021-22 merged edition is centred around the theme "Entrepreneurship for a Sustainable Recovery."…

The FINANCIAL — The OECD unemployment rate fell by 0.6 percentage point in August, to 7.4%, but remained 2.2 percentage points above the level observed in February, before the COVID-19 pandemic hit the labour market. 48.4 million persons were unemployed in the OECD area, 13.5 million more than in February. The FINANCIAL — The first EU-wide Regional and Local Barometer – produced by the European Committee of the Regions – warns that Coronavirus pandemic is heavily impacting sub-national authorities’ revenues: in Italy, Germany and France alone, their losses could total 30 billion euros in 2020. The FINANCIAL — Noble Partner is a cooperatively-led multinational training exercise in its fifth iteration. It is aimed to enhance Georgian, U.S. and partner forces readiness and interoperability and to also contribute in maintaining stable, secure environment over the Black Sea region.
